Amanda Bolster

Director of Communications and Development, Respiratory Virus Prevention and Preparedness Programs at The Task Force for Global Health

Amanda serves as Director, Communications and Development and also supports the partnership, communications and strategy work of the other Respiratory Virus Prevention and Preparedness Programs at The Task Force. With over 20 years of branding/communications experience in the nonprofit and corporate sectors, Amanda brings a unique perspective and skill set to cultivating the strategic and impactful partnerships with the potential to create systemic public health improvements at the community, national, and global level. Previously, Amanda spent more than a decade expanding brand recognition and increasing funding for CARE, a leading global humanitarian organization. She has also worked for leading Georgia-based corporations and nonprofits, including CNN, United Way of Metropolitan Atlanta and The Home Depot.
